I have a 96 disco with mashed axle -truck has ABS (not working/disconected). I have an axle from a 95 disco in good shape but comes from a truck with out ABS.
Are these axles interchangable?
my fsm doesn't help me & i have yet to crawl under the truck & do a visual.......so wondering if anyone can lend some of their past experience.

The casings will change over, the ABS stuff is on the CV joints and in the outer knucle.
